25 most popular articles in June 2009

The following were the top 25 most accessed articles on this blog in June 2009, along with the original post date. The list is compiled using my PHP Class for the Google Analytics API to get the unique pageviews for posts in the month. Last month's rank is shown in square brackets after the post title, or [-] if it wasn't in the top 25 last month.

Note that unique pageviews means it's only counted once for each visitor so if someone views the page multiple times it's still only counted once for that user. If I sorted by pageviews the list would be slightly different with the Google Analytics API and PHP post in second position because people refer back to that page multiple times.

Visitor numbers

I get the visitor numbers from Google Analytics and saw an increase of 12.9% in visits and 11.7% in pageviews between May and June. The following table shows visits and pageviews for the six months from January 2009 to June 2009.

Month Visits Pageviews PV Per Visit
January 2009 63,176 75,372 1.19
February 2009 74,367 90,009 1.21
March 2009 88,737 108,747 1.23
April 2009 94,083 114,969 1.22
May 2009 114,250 141,812 1.24
June 2009 129,030 158,369 1.23
